Show Notes

In this week’s episode, I speak with Dr. Christine Fahrenbach, PhD,  about what we still carry in our lives.  What if the truth has always been that we are all worthy of a beautiful life? Life can be stressful for all of us.  But among people who have had trauma in their past and carry their trauma or remnants of it – including the stress from everyday – elevated stress levels are more common.  The two main categories of trauma are commonly referred to as Big “T” and small “t” traumatizations.  While Big T traumas can be seen as life threatening experiences, small “t” traumas are also painful and can include bullying, emotional abuse, difficult relationships, or loss of a pet. Join us in this interesting and insightful conversation as we discuss the possibilities of our lives!
